Do you believe your loved one might have been arrested or detained? Were they taken away by officials? If you are trying to locate them, you can use these websites to try to find them.

Remember to keep checking these websites regularly, since there may be a delay between the time your loved one is picked up and when their information is available online.

In some cases, individuals may be transferred from one facility to another — such as from a county jail to ICE — so you may have to search for them again on a different locator.
